Odd Taxi Eccentric and blunt, the walrus Hiroshi Odokawa lives a relatively normal life. He drives a taxi for a living, and there he meets several unique individuals: the jobless Taichi Kabasawa who is dead-set on going viral, the mysterious nurse Miho Shirakawa, the struggling comedic duo "Homo Sapiens," and Dobu, a well-known delinquent. But Odokawa's simple way of life is about to be turned upside down. The case of a missing girl the police have been tracking leads back to him, and now both the yakuza and a duo of corrupt cops are on his tail. [Written by MAL Rewrite]

Finished Odd Taxi. Great show, really enjoyed it. Good that it wrapped up after one season with 13 episodes, sometimes a story is just finished.

Exploring async Ruby - citizen428.net During this year’s RubyConf Thailand, I realized that I never seriously played around with the async gem. This library implements an event-driven reactor (via io-event) that provides Ruby developers with structured concurrency primitives built on fibers. I generally learn programming concepts and libraries best by using them, so I decided to write a little example program which we’ll explore in this blog post. #Code walkthrough We want our script to be self-contained, so we use Bundler’s inline mode, which will automatically install any missing gems from everyone’s favorite new gem server and require them:
